This Weekend: Traditional Music Galore at Portsmouth Maritime Folk Festival

Feel like singing a forebitter?  Portsmouth is hosting its 17th Annual Folk Festival on Friday, Saturday and Sunday, September 23rd through 25th

The event starts with a traditional music session at The Press Room on Friday night, and meanders throughout the city at both indoor and outdoor locations from 10:00 a.m. until 9:00 p.m. on Saturday and from 1:00 p.m. until 5:00 p.m on Sunday. 

According to co-founders Peter Contrastano and Jeff Warner, the inspiration for the event comes from Britain, where festivals are not confined to a single venue, but are spread throughout the community, “bringing entertainment to where the people are.”  

Highlights include a crew of maritime singers, shantymen and bold privateers and a “giant, roaring, public sing” on the steps of RiRa in Market Square.
